Robotic Tutorials

This page has some tutorials created by Technotutorz. You may use this for educational purposes.

  • Lego mindstorms remote control. The Lego Mindstorm does not have a remote control as standard. Use this tutorial to see how you can use a standard Playstation 2 controller as a remote controller.

  • Robostamp Basic Software. The Robostamp is a great way to introduce students to robotics and well suited for workshops. It uses PBasic, a form of Basic to program the microcontroller.

  • Basic line following with LogoBlocks and the Robo-box. The Robo-Box is a great way to introduce students to robotics and well suited for workshops. It uses LogoBlocks, a graphical interface, to program the microcontroller.

  • Introduction to Robotics showing students basic electronic components used in robotic circuits. It uses the Picaxe microcontroller that can be downloaded from http://www.rev-ed.co.uk/picaxe/
